From motorbike safety technology comes the airbag belt that protects the elderly

The D-air Lab start-up created at Dainese has developed a system that ensures the independence and safety of the most fragile people

Falls are one of the main causes of injury among the over-65s. In Italy, there are about 100,000 hip fractures every year, often with serious consequences on a person's health and independence.

To prevent this type of injury comes FutureAge, an innovative airbag belt developed by D-air Lab, a research and development start-up founded by Lino Dainese in 2015. Lightweight, discreet and easy to use. It is, as mentioned, specially designed to reduce the risk of hip fracture in the event of a fall. It is worn like a normal belt and, thanks to its advanced technology, offers real protection in everyday life, both at home and outside.

FutureAge can be combined with the D-Alert app. In the event of a fall, the app automatically sends an emergency video call, with the elderly person's GPS position, to a list of trusted contacts. This makes it possible to offer rapid assistance, even from a distance.

It should be emphasised that compared to traditional devices such as rigid padding and protective shorts, which are often uncomfortable and difficult to wear continuously, FutureAge combines protection and comfort, maintaining high effectiveness without sacrificing freedom of movement.
